For the first time in more than half a century, human beings have traveled around the Moon and come home safely — and the machinery of return is already being built. NASA's Artemis II Orion capsule, having carried its crew farther into deep space than any humans before them, arrived back at Kennedy Space Center with a heat shield that performed better than hoped, offering quiet confirmation that the path forward is sound.
